Cboe Seeks SEC Approval for First U.S. 3x Leveraged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s
On August 15, the Cboe BZX Exchange, a subsidiary of the Chicago Board Options Exchange (Cboe), submitted a rule change application to the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) to launch the first U.S. 3x leveraged Bitcoin and Ethereum ETFs. According to the documents, Cboe plans to list a 3x Bitcoin ETF, a 3x Ethereum ETF, as well as 3x ETFs for gold, silver, crude oil, and natural gas. These products aim to achieve three times the daily return of the underlying assets by holding futures contracts from the Chicago Mercantile Exchange (CME) or the New York Mercantile Exchange (COMEX), using cash and cash equivalents as collateral. The proposed ETFs will operate as a 'commodity pool' and will be regulated by the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C), rather than the traditional ETF structure regulated by the SEC under the Investment Company Act of 1940. Since leveraged products do not meet the existing general listing standards of the exchange, Cboe needs to submit a specialized rule change application to the SEC and plans to concurrently file an S-1 registration statement under the Securities Act of 1933. Cboe stated that this structure will provide an additional layer of federal oversight. The funds will be issued by Volatility Shares LLC and will be incorporated under VS Trust. Market analysts indicate that 3x leveraged ETFs are primarily aimed at short-term trading and professional investors, and are not suitable as long-term holding tools. Previously, Volatility Shares launched 2x Bitcoin and Ethereum strategy ETFs in the U.S., while the first 3x and inverse 3x Bitcoin and Ethereum ETF products appeared in the European market last year.

Morgan Stanley Increases Circle Holdings Nearly Sixfold, Downgrades Rating to 'Underweight' and Lowers Target Price to $38
On August 15, Morgan Stanley downgraded Circle (CRCL) stock from 'Hold' to 'Underweight' on August 3, significantly lowering the target price from $106 to $38. Analysts stated that the downgrade was primarily due to the contraction in USDC circulation, which exposed Circle's high sensitivity to reserve income. Meanwhile, the company's business structure is shifting towards a revenue model with lower profit margins. The report also reduced the forecasts for Circle's USDC scale in 2027 and 2028 by approximately 33% and 44%, respectively, and projected that the company's GAAP earnings per share would be about 3% and 20% lower than market consensus. However, Morgan Stanley's latest 13F filing shows that as of June 30, its holdings in Circle shares surged from approximately 1.46 million shares to 8.32 million shares, indicating a significant increase in the second quarter. This suggests that while Morgan Stanley publicly downgraded Circle's rating and target price in early August, signaling a cautious outlook, its disclosed holdings as of the end of the second quarter show a notable increase. It is important to note that the 13F filing reflects holdings as of June 30 and does not indicate whether positions were adjusted before or after the August downgrade. The market is focused on the apparent contrast between institutional research views and historical holdings disclosures.
